Output 95855da5d33baa30b266ad89e2992f40d39826f41ba5097806e95f088db8d885:0

value
2993702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ae296c8bd25627e56c96b1140902523b7f684571 OP_EQUAL
address
2N987BrRo3Hds6JSEjBWMViT34iTweMQUmg
transaction
95855da5d33baa30b266ad89e2992f40d39826f41ba5097806e95f088db8d885